Transaction 96fe86142527c18efe18f7c94399aed69c8858bc8b1c357bb84513522b5662f5
1 Input
1 Output
-
96fe86142527c18efe18f7c94399aed69c8858bc8b1c357bb84513522b5662f5:0
- value
- 20000
- script pubkey
- OP_0 OP_PUSHBYTES_20 26bbca686439e1853d2625c1ee6b8219485d495d
- address
- bc1qy6au56ry88sc20fxyhq7u6uzr9y96j2agtzvlc